Lucknow: An embattled Samajwadi Party supremo Mulayam Singh Yadav may get some relief in infamous 'Guest House Incident' of 1995 as the people of Uttar Pradesh, specially wait with bated breath ,the Supreme Court verdict in over 21 year-old case which had changed the course of political history in Uttar Pradesh.

According to some legal experts, Mulayam may receive solace as of the charges he had to face the Dalit act was already diluted while there was no direct witness to prove his physical involvement. The decision of the Apex Court which had heard the case for all these years will, however, have a telling effect on the politics of the state , timing of which coincided with the turmoil in the party and an atmosphere in view of next assembly elections.

The Guest House incident:

  • On June 2, 1995, BSP MLAs were beaten and dragged by the SP leaders and workers in a Lucknow guesthouse.
  • Mayawati was also attacked by them.
  • Bharatiya Janata Party MLA Brahm Dutt Dwivedi had saved Mayawati by facing SP leaders single-handedly.

The incident had redefined the political scenario of Uttar Pradesh in 1995. The decision of the incident could bring some political upheaval as political experts suggest.
